McLaughlin pips Mostert to pole for Race 20 at QR

Scott McLaughlin

Scott McLaughlin has qualified on Armor All Pole Position for Race 20 at the Century Batteries Ipswich SuperSprint by a margin of a tenth of a second over Chaz Mostert.

McLaughlin set a 1:08.5133s in the #17 Shell V-Power Mustang at the end of the three-part knockout session, while Mostert elevated himself to second with a 1:08.6195s in the #55 Supercheap Auto Mustang.

The Red Bull Holden Racing Team cars fill the second row, while DJR Team Penske’s Fabian Coulthard was the biggest name to miss the top 10.

McLaughlin just denied Jamie Whincup the honour of the fastest lap in Part 2 when he set a 1:08.6081s, and rolled out with a 1:08.5474s at the start of the final 10-minute stanza.

The championship leader could not match his record pace in Practice 4 earlier in the day, but nor could anyone else as McLaughlin took a 13th pole of the campaign.

“I’m so grateful for where we’re at and the pace that we had; always want to do the perfect lap and just missed that last sector,” said McLaughlin.

“Overall, really strong first two sectors. We’ll go into the race, I think it feels like we’ve got a better car, but who knows? We’ll see what goes on.”

Mostert was fifth after the first runs in Part 3 before finding almost four tenths of a second on his second run.

Whincup ended up almost a quarter of a second off the pace in the #88 ZB Commodore, while Shane van Gisbergen (#97 ZB Commodore) was 0.2964s away from McLaughlin with only one run at the final part of qualifying to earn fourth on the grid.

Will Davison barely got out of Part 2 before setting a 1:08.9400s on his second flying lap at the start of Part 3.

The Milwaukee Racing driver was one of six to only have one run in the final segment due to a shortage of tyres but finished fifth despite putting his cue in the rack early.

Cameron Waters (Monster Energy Mustang) was sixth in Car #6, Andre Heimgartner (Plus Fitness Altima) seventh in Car #7, and Nick Percat (Hare & Forbes ZB Commodore) eight in Car #8.

Percat, Todd Hazelwood (#35 Matt Stone Racing ZB Commodore), and David Reynolds (#9 Penrite ZB Commodore) all started in Part 1, with the latter two ending up ninth and 10th respectively.

Coulthard was knocked out of the top 10 when Davison lifted himself from 13th to 10th well after the chequered flag in Part 2 of qualifying.

Davison went 0.0246s faster than Coulthard to consign the #12 Mustang to a starting berth of 11th, alongside Lee Holdsworth (#5 The Bottle-O Mustang), while Anton De Pasquale (#99 Erebus ZB Commodore) and Rick Kelly (#15 Castrol Altima) will share Row 7.

There was an early end to Part 1 of the session when Macauley Jones spun at the exit of Turn 1 and couldn’t restart his #21 CoolDrive ZB Commodore.

The red flag deprived most of a chance to improve on a second run, including Jones’ Brad Jones Racing team-mate Tim Slade, who was personal best to the second sector in the #14 Freightliner ZB Commodore.

As such, James Golding (#34 Boost Mobile ZB Commodore) was locked into 15th, Scott Pye (#2 Mobil 1 Mega ZB Commodore) will start from 16th, while Mark Winterbottom (#18 Irwin Tools ZB Commodore) and James Courtney (#22 Mobil 1 Mega ZB Commodore) share the ninth row.

Slade is set to line up 20th and Jones 24th.

Race 20 of the Virgin Australia Supercars Championship, scheduled for 65 laps/200km, is set to start at 1410 local time/AEST at Queensland Raceway.

Results: Armor All Qualifying for Race 20

Pos Num Team/Sponsor Driver Car Fastest lap Split
1 17 Shell V-Power Racing Team Scott McLaughlin Ford Mustang GT 1:08.5133  
2 55 Supercheap Auto Racing Chaz Mostert Ford Mustang GT 1:08.6195 0:00.1062
3 88 Red Bull Holden Racing Team Jamie Whincup Holden Commodore ZB 1:08.7632 0:00.2499
4 97 Red Bull Holden Racing Team Shane van Gisbergen Holden Commodore ZB 1:08.8097 0:00.2964
5 23 Milwaukee Racing Will Davison Ford Mustang GT 1:08.9400 0:00.4267
6 6 Monster Energy Racing Team Cameron Waters Ford Mustang GT 1:08.9422 0:00.4289
7 7 Plus Fitness Racing Andre Heimgartner Nissan Altima 1:09.1349 0:00.6216
8 8 Hare & Forbes Racing Nick Percat Holden Commodore ZB 1:09.1649 0:00.6516
9 35 Bigmate Racing Todd Hazelwood Holden Commodore ZB 1:09.2086 0:00.6953
10 9 Penrite Racing David Reynolds Holden Commodore ZB 1:09.2342 0:00.7209
             
11 12 Shell V-Power Racing Team Fabian Coulthard Ford Mustang GT 1:09.0900 Part 2
12 5 The Bottle-O Racing Team Lee Holdsworth Ford Mustang GT 1:09.1696 Part 2
13 99 Penrite Racing Anton De Pasquale Holden Commodore ZB 1:09.1834 Part 2
14 15 Castrol Racing Rick Kelly Nissan Altima 1:09.3402 Part 2
             
15 34 Boost Mobile Racing James Golding Holden Commodore ZB 1:09.2915 Part 1
16 2 Mobil 1 MEGA Racing Scott Pye Holden Commodore ZB 1:09.4526 Part 1
17 18 Irwin Racing Mark Winterbottom Holden Commodore ZB 1:09.4852 Part 1
18 22 Mobil 1 MEGA Racing James Courtney Holden Commodore ZB 1:09.5016 Part 1
19 78 Team Harvey Norman Simona De Silvestro Nissan Altima 1:09.5580 Part 1
20 14 Freightliner Racing Tim Slade Holden Commodore ZB 1:09.5715 Part 1
21 33 Boost Mobile Racing Michael Caruso Holden Commodore ZB 1:09.8036 Part 1
22 3 RABBLE.club Racing Garry Jacobson Nissan Altima 1:09.8083 Part 1
23 19 Truck Assist TEKNO Racing Jack Le Brocq Holden Commodore ZB 1:09.8831 Part 1
24 21 Team CoolDrive Macauley Jones Holden Commodore ZB 5:06.8030 Part 1
